About the Young Physicians Section (YPS)

Updated | 1 Min Read

The Young Physicians Section (YPS) seeks to strengthen the value of AMA membership for young physicians by:

  • Enhancing young physician practice of medicine, including the transition into practice
  • Facilitating the participation of young physicians in policymaking and other activities of the AMA and the Federation of Medicine
  • Promoting young physician leadership throughout organized medicine

Membership

AMA physician members under 40 years of age or within the first 8 years of professional practice after residency and fellowship training are automatically members of YPS. YPS currently has more than 26,000 members.

Strategic plan

The YPS Strategic Plan (PDF) describes YPS focus areas and outlines YPS efforts around communication, leadership development, and membership and involvement opportunities.
